H.R. 2426 (104th)
To amend the Tariff Act of 1930 with respect to the marking of door hinges.

Summary
Amends the Tariff Act of 1930 to prohibit any exception from being made with respect to the requirement of the marking of the English name of the country of origin on door hinges and parts, unless it is technically or commercially infeasible to mark it on such articles.
